Before You Email

  • Confirm microphone permission is enabled for VoxShift in macOS System Settings.
  • Try a short, clean spoken clip before testing longer recordings or movie imports.
  • Check that the reference voice is clear, dry, and not mixed with music or background noise.
  • Make sure the local Seed-VC engine shows as ready inside VoxShift.

Recording And Imports

VoxShift can record directly or import audio and movie clips with spoken dialogue. If an import does not behave as expected, try a common audio file format and a shorter clip first, then retry the original file after confirming the basic flow works.

Reference Voices

Built-in accent references are generated locally from installed macOS voices when available. Custom reference clips work best when they contain one clear speaker, minimal room noise, and a natural speaking pace.

Local Processing

VoxShift uses local machine learning for the voice conversion workflow. Your source audio, reference voice, and generated voice output are processed on your Mac and do not leave your machine during normal use.

Saving And Session Files

Working clips are temporary until you save them. If you need to keep a source, reference, or morphed output, use the app's save controls and choose a folder you can easily find again.

Helpful Details To Send

  • The exact error message shown in VoxShift, if any.
  • Whether the issue happens with recording, importing, reference generation, or rendering.
  • The audio or movie file format you imported.
  • Whether the same issue happens with a short test recording.
